#include <kanzi/core.ui/animation/abstract_animation.hpp>#include <kanzi/core.ui/animation/interpolation.hpp>Classes | |
| class | kanzi::ValueAnimation< TValueType > |
| Interface template for value animations. More... | |
Namespaces | |
| namespace | kanzi |
Typedefs | |
| using | kanzi::BoolAnimation |
| using | kanzi::BoolAnimationSharedPtr |
| using | kanzi::ColorRGBAAnimation |
| using | kanzi::ColorRGBAAnimationSharedPtr |
| using | kanzi::FloatAnimation |
| using | kanzi::FloatAnimationSharedPtr |
| using | kanzi::IntAnimation |
| using | kanzi::IntAnimationSharedPtr |
| using | kanzi::ResourceIDAnimation |
| using | kanzi::ResourceIDAnimationSharedPtr |
| using | kanzi::SRTValue2DAnimation |
| using | kanzi::SRTValue2DAnimationSharedPtr |
| using | kanzi::SRTValue3DAnimation |
| using | kanzi::SRTValue3DAnimationSharedPtr |
| using | kanzi::StringAnimation |
| using | kanzi::StringAnimationSharedPtr |
| using | kanzi::Vector2Animation |
| using | kanzi::Vector2AnimationSharedPtr |
| using | kanzi::Vector3Animation |
| using | kanzi::Vector3AnimationSharedPtr |
| using | kanzi::Vector4Animation |
| using | kanzi::Vector4AnimationSharedPtr |
Functions | |
| template<typename T > | |
| bool | kanzi::applyValueAnimation (T ¤tValue, AbstractAnimation &animation, chrono::milliseconds progress, bool relative) |
| Applies a value animation to a value. | |
| template<typename TPropertyDataType , typename TAnimationDataType > | |
| bool | kanzi::applyValueAnimation (TPropertyDataType ¤tValue, AbstractAnimation &animation, chrono::milliseconds progress, bool relative) |
| Applies a value animation to a value. | |